Why Custom AI
General-purpose AI alone struggles to complete an organization’s real work
General-purpose generative AI is useful for common questions and document drafting, but it does not know an enterprise's internal data, business rules, approval procedures, or existing systems. Applying it to real work requires a dedicated AI design that understands the organization's data and processes and accounts for security and permission structures.
It does not understand internal data
General-purpose AI does not know the documents, rules, customer information, and operational data an enterprise holds, so it struggles to deliver results that meet the organization's standards.
It does not connect to business processes
It can search for information and answer questions, but it cannot automatically carry out follow-up work such as review, approval, reporting, and system entry.
Requirements differ across organizations
Even within the same industry, data structures, systems, workflows, and security levels differ, so a standardized AI solution cannot be applied as-is.
Security and permission controls are required
The data and AI functions a user can access must be differentiated by their role, department, and scope of work.
Continuous improvement is required
AI is not a system that is built once and finished; it must continuously reflect new data, policy changes, and user feedback.
Performance measurement is required
Beyond simply adopting AI, you must be able to measure the impact through metrics such as work time, accuracy, throughput, and user satisfaction.

Deployment models
Choose based on your organization's scale, infrastructure, and security environment.
Cloud SaaS
For organizations that need rapid adoption and scaling, we deliver custom AI functionality in a cloud environment.
Private Cloud
We operate each enterprise's data and AI systems in isolation within a dedicated cloud or VPC.
On-Premises
A secure architecture that runs AI models, data, and search engines directly on internal servers and the corporate network.
Hybrid AI
Sensitive data is processed on an internal sLM while general work connects to external LLMs, optimizing performance and cost.

It varies by features, number of users, data, System Integration, and security requirements. A single task or small system may take about 2–4 months, a mid-size system covering several tasks about 4–8 months, an enterprise-wide system or complex SI project about 8 months or more, and a preliminary PoC about 4–8 weeks. The exact schedule is determined after requirements analysis and confirmation of the build scope.
The cost is calculated based on the features developed, number of screens, number of users, data migration, external System Integration, AI models, infrastructure, security, and the scope of maintenance. After requirements analysis, we provide a quotation that includes the development scope, schedule, staffing, and deliverables for each feature.
